Running Office 2007 in XP Pro. Outlook has an added alternate calendar
(Hebrew) enabled. All defaults are US English, including the system GUI. I have run this configuration before, without the problem described below. The main calendar pane (week and month) as well as the small calendar at the top of the left service column have the days listed from right to left: S F T W T M S. Everything functions correctely, just the calendars are flipped. I have tried eliminating the Hebrew calendar, but that seems not to correct the problem, and it was never a source of this problem in previous installations. As a matter of fact, I have 2007 running inVista on my laptop, and the calendars display correctly. Advice will be greatly appreciated. Avraham Hanadari aka Rick |
